Introduction to Flange Coupling

Flange coupling represents a robust and efficient method of connecting rotating shafts, crucial for transmitting power in a myriad of industrial applications. This device is especially significant in the context of livestock feed mixing machines, where reliability and durability are paramount.

Design and Construction

The design of flange couplings incorporates two flanges, each attached to the respective shafts being connected. These flanges are then fastened together with bolts, ensuring a secure and stable connection that can withstand high torque and rotational speeds.

Features of Flange Coupling

Flange couplings are known for their simplicity and strength. They provide a high degree of alignment accuracy and are relatively easy to install and maintain. The robust construction minimizes the risk of disconnection under load, making them ideal for heavy-duty applications like feed mixing.

Applications of Flange Coupling

Aside from their use in livestock feed mixing machines, flange couplings are widely applied in various industrial settings, including pumps, compressors, generators, and other machinery requiring a reliable shaft connection.

Understanding the Working Principle of Flexible Couplings

Flexible couplings, while distinct from flange couplings, play a vital role in accommodating misalignment and absorbing shocks and vibrations. They typically consist of two hubs connected by a flexible element, allowing for slight movements and alignment adjustments between connected shafts.

The flexibility offered by these couplings makes them ideal for applications where shaft alignment cannot be precisely maintained. They also help in reducing the transmission of vibration and shock loads, protecting the machinery from potential damage.

Despite their flexibility, they are designed to transmit torque efficiently, ensuring that power is not lost and machinery operates effectively even in the presence of slight misalignments or movement.

Maintenance of Flange Coupling

Maintaining flange couplings is critical for ensuring the longevity and efficiency of machinery. Regular inspection for wear and tear, bolt tightness, and alignment is essential. Prompt replacement of worn components and lubrication (where applicable) can prevent failures and extend the service life of both the coupling and the connected machinery. Recognizing the importance of maintenance not only safeguards the machinery but also ensures uninterrupted operation, crucial in productivity-driven industries like livestock feed production.
